Output 51f2f7ab3b6dad87fa9139fc52e46479b17f32c3b2cbd3ce87d067d0f09b012b:3

value
142616287
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c3b843ceb4b9b0807b85f868dbf84cd9fc82652 OP_EQUAL
address
MBw3G9rQJUXrjcbZr9Hy4BAm7Rv6BbD94j
transaction
51f2f7ab3b6dad87fa9139fc52e46479b17f32c3b2cbd3ce87d067d0f09b012b
spent
true